The expenses associated with BMW key replacement can differ widely based upon the approach you choose and the kind of key being changed. The following are approximate expenses associated with each method:
BMW Dealership: Expect to pay in between ₤ 250 and ₤ 600. This consists of key cutting and programming.Automotive Locksmith: Costs usually range from ₤ 100 to ₤ 300.Online Key Services: Prices can vary in between ₤ 150 and ₤ 400, depending on the services used.Frequently Asked Questions (FAQ)1. How long does it require to get a replacement key for my BMW?
The time it takes can differ:
Dealership: Usually between 1-3 business days.Locksmith: Often readily available on the exact same day.Online Services: Varies based on shipping time, usually 3-10 business days.2. Can I set a new key myself?
For the most part, programming a BMW Car Key key needs specific devices and tools. It is best to have this done by a professional.
3. What if I do not have a spare key?
Replacing a key without having a spare is typically more complex and may need the car to be towed to the dealership for programming.
4. Are replacement keys covered under warranty or insurance coverage?
This depends on your specific guarantee terms and your insurance coverage. It is recommended to examine both for protection information.
